What Is Veteran Ammo?

Veteran Ammo is an ammunition manufacturing brand under the umbrella of Hyperion Munitions. Hyperion Munitions is also the parent company of companies such as Garaysar, Operator Coffee, Oriskany Arms, Precision Trigger Control, and T6 Firearms. Veteran Ammo produces a wide variety of ammunition spanning multiple calibers.

 

Where is Veteran Ammo Made?

Veteran Ammo products are manufactured in the United States. The company utilizes quality components when loading their ammunition. Casings from a wide variety of well-known manufacturers are used such as Blazer, Federal, Lake City, and Speer. Additionally, the company also utilizes Shell Shock NAS3 casings for some of their loadings.

Are Veteran Ammo Products Newly Manufactured or Remanufactured?

The company offers both newly manufactured and remanufactured ammunition. The newly manufactured ammunition can be reloaded safely by the end user after it has been shot. Generally, remanufactured ammunition should not be reloaded as the casing has already been through the firing process once. Casings are subjected to a high degree of strain and stress when fired, making them more likely to fail when reloaded and subjected to the process again. Simply put, one should just shoot freshly loaded ammunition rather than attempting to reload remanufactured ammunition.

 

Pistol Ammo Offerings

The company produces loadings for three of the most common and popular pistol calibers on the market. 9mm Luger, .40 Smith & Wesson, and .45 ACP are loaded by Veteran Ammo in a variety of loadings. These offerings can be found in full metal jacket (FMJ), total metal jacket (TMJ), jacketed hollow point (JHP), and solid copper hollow point (SCHP) varieties. Pistol ammunition offerings from the company are available in individual boxes of 20 or 50 rounds or as 500 round cases.

 

Rifle Ammo Offerings

Veteran Ammo’s rifle ammunition offerings encompass a variety of popular calibers. Widely used intermediate rifle cartridges such as 5.56x45mm NATO and .300 Blackout are offered by the company. The .300 Blackout loadings offered by the company come in both supersonic and subsonic form, providing .300 Blackout shooters with options. Veteran Ammo also produces ammunition for larger rifle calibers such as .270 Winchester, .308 Winchester, .30-06 Springfield, and .300 Winchester Magnum to name a few.

 

Shotgun Ammo Offerings

When it comes to shotgun ammunition, Veteran Ammo produces 12 gauge and .410 gauge loadings. As far as these loadings go, the company produces birdshot, buckshot, and slugs. These loadings appeal to a wide variety of shooters and are appropriate for multiple use cases such as hunting, self-defense, and target shooting. Shotgun ammunition from Veteran Ammo comes in boxes of 25 rounds. While not as expansive as their pistol and rifle loadings, Veteran Ammo does provide commonly used, utilitarian loadings for shotgun use.

 

What Can Veteran Ammo Be Used For?

The FMJ and TMJ loadings from Veteran Ammo are well-suited for plinking use. These loadings will also be suitable for training due to their affordable and plentiful nature. The JHP and SCHP loadings are suitable for self-defense use due to their inclusion of hollow point projectiles. The SCHP offerings will also qualify as lead-free ammunition due to their solid copper projectiles. Veteran Ammo makes SCHP loadings optimized for both self-defense and hunting use. Hunters who face lead-free ammunition requirements will particularly appreciate these loadings from Veteran Ammo. Obviously, the subsonic loadings produced by the company will be appreciated by suppressor owners. NAS3 Casings

Some of the offerings from Veteran Ammo utilize Shell Shock NAS3 casings. The “NAS” in the name of these casings refers to “nickel alloy stainless,” the material used in the case’s construction. These nickel alloy stainless steel cylinder is complimented by a nickel-plated aluminum base. These casings utilize a two-piece design in which the cylinder and base are two separate designs. Veteran Ammo states that these casings are capable of being reloaded over 100 times. Due to their design, these casings are resistant to splitting, chipping, cracking, and stretching when used.
